P2BD3
Exhaust Aftertreatment System B Leak
P2BD3 is an OBD-II diagnostic trouble code meaning: Exhaust Aftertreatment System B Leak. Common causes: damage to exhaust cleaning system pipelines, leaky connections. Estimated repair cost: $17–111.
Symptoms
- Increased fuel consumption
- Reduced engine power
- Check Engine light comes on
- Unusual sounds from the exhaust system
- Increased emissions
Causes
- Damage to exhaust cleaning system pipelines
- Leaky connections
- Damage to system components (e.g. catalytic converter)
- Corrosion or mechanical damage
- Problems with system sensors
How to Fix
- Conduct a visual inspection of the exhaust gas cleaning system
- Check the tightness of all connections
- Replace damaged piping or components
- Check and, if necessary, replace system sensors
- Clean or replace the catalytic converter if necessary
